ThePyithu Hluttaw Election Law
Chapter XVI
Miscellaneous
83. Ifthe polling booth officer finds out that a person has committed or iscommitting an offence prescribed by this Law, he may direct a member of thePolice Force on duty or other responsible security personnel to arrest suchperson.
84. TheCommission and Sub-commissions may obtain necessary assistance from governmentdepartments or organisations or other organisations and individuals.
85. Carryingout the duties of a member of the Commission or Sub-commissions or carrying outthe staff duties of election in any capacity shall be deemed to be carrying outthe duties of the State.
86. Nocourt has jurisdiction on the acts and decisions made by the Commission andSub-commissions at various levels and the Election Tribunals under theprovisions of this Law.
87. Nocivil or criminal action shall be taken against the Commission and members ofthe Commission, Sub-commissions at various levels and their members, ElectionTribunals and their members, members of the polling booth teams includingpolling booth officers who in the exercise of the powers conferred lawfullydischarge their duties according to law, in good faith and to the best of theirability.
